Dog Breeds Used for Search and Rescue in Zhejiang, China281
The province of Zhejiang, located in eastern China, is renowned for its picturesque landscapes, rich history, and thriving economy. However, the region also faces natural hazards such as earthquakes, floods, and landslides, which necessitate the deployment of specialized search and rescue teams.
Dogs have proven to be invaluable assets in these operations, thanks to their exceptional sensory capabilities, agility, and unwavering loyalty. Over the years, several dog breeds have emerged as the preferred choices for search and rescue missions in Zhejiang.
Golden Retriever
Golden Retrievers are renowned for their friendly and affectionate nature, making them ideal for working with human teams. Their exceptional sense of smell and ability to navigate complex environments make them highly effective in locating missing persons. Additionally, their eagerness to please and trainability allow them to adapt quickly to various search scenarios.
Labrador Retriever
Similar to Golden Retrievers, Labrador Retrievers are intelligent, eager-to-please dogs with an excellent sense of smell. Their muscular build and athleticism enable them to cover vast areas of terrain during search operations. Labradors are particularly adept at water rescues and can even swim in strong currents.
German Shepherd
German Shepherds are known for their versatility and high level of intelligence. They excel in various search and rescue roles, including tracking, area search, and cadaver detection. Their exceptional strength and agility make them capable of working in challenging conditions and navigating obstacles.
Border Collie
Border Collies are highly intelligent and agile dogs with an unparalleled ability to learn and adapt. Their athleticism and keen sense of observation make them ideal for searching both urban and rural environments. Border Collies are often used in search operations involving collapsed structures or disaster debris.
Beagle
Beagles possess an extraordinary sense of smell that surpasses that of many other dog breeds. Their small size and low-maintenance grooming requirements make them well-suited for working in tight spaces and confined areas. Beagles are particularly effective in locating buried victims or individuals trapped under rubble.
Training and Certification
To ensure the highest level of effectiveness in search and rescue missions, dogs undergo rigorous training and certification programs. These programs encompass obedience commands, scent detection, environmental acclimation, and simulated search exercises. Certified search and rescue dogs must meet specific performance standards and pass periodic re-certification tests.
Deployment and Coordination
Search and rescue dogs in Zhejiang are deployed under the coordination of the local Red Cross, Public Security Bureau, and other emergency response agencies. Teams are typically composed of experienced handlers and their canine partners. Dogs are equipped with specialized gear such as harnesses, GPS tracking devices, and protective clothing.
